What's the best way to get Psionics as soon as possible? I realised that in my campaign I've been holding off some rookies to get them as Psi soldiers and yet I'll only be able to build it in a couple of days and my entire squad is in tier 2 armour and weaponry. How possible is it to get it earlier than that?
[QUOTE=RocketRacer;49970374]What's the best way to get Psionics as soon as possible? I realised that in my campaign I've been holding off some rookies to get them as Psi soldiers and yet I'll only be able to build it in a couple of days and my entire squad is in tier 2 armour and weaponry. How possible is it to get it earlier than that?[/QUOTE] Research Psionics as soon as you've done the Sectoid autopsy (I'm pretty sure it doesn't need anything else to be done first) instead of mag weapons and plated armour. I did this and got Psionics within a month, and mag weapons 44 days in. I never reached plated armour because I got fucked, though!
Is there any way to preview an already existing XCOM 2 Voice Soundbank? I keep finding the EU soundbanks in the content browser, but I can't find the X2 ones. All it leads me to is the .bnk file that's in the SDK.
[QUOTE=Taggart;49970478]Research Psionics as soon as you've done the Sectoid autopsy (I'm pretty sure it doesn't need anything else to be done first) instead of mag weapons and plated armour. I did this and got Psionics within a month, and mag weapons 44 days in. I never reached plated armour because I got fucked, though![/QUOTE] I think rushing Psionics is more suicidal because of the strain it puts on your engineers than on research At the start you need to be building a GTS (for squad size), AWC (for healing), power relay and resistance comms (supplies & facility hunting) ASAP in my opinion. I always get Psi Ops after I have both mag weapons and plate, and the research time is down to about 10 days.
You can make it pretty far with early psionics while getting all those facilities before getting better weapons, but depending how fast you are you can quickly find yourself needing to use some of that nice intel in the black market to rush mag weapons or plate armour or both if you manage to have enough intel to do that (which I didn't, hence why I got fucked)
